TokenIM多签转账失败的原因及解决方案

    
            
                发布时间:2025-01-11 21:34:19

                在数字货币的交易和管理中,TokenIM作为一个多功能的加密钱包,提供了安全便捷的资产管理服务。然而,用户在使用TokenIM的钱包时,偶尔可能会遇到“多签转账失败”的问题,这不仅会影响资产的流动性,还可能导致用户的资产暂时无法使用。本文将深入探讨TokenIM多签转账失败的原因,提供有效的解决方案,并解答相关问题,提供更全面的理解。

                TokenIM多签转账失败的原因

                在考虑TokenIM多签转账失败的情况时,首先要了解多签机制的本质。多签,即多重签名,是一种安全机制,用以加强资产的安全性。在这种机制下,转账操作需要多个私钥的签名才能完成。在TokenIM中,如果出现转账失败的情况,多数是由以下几个原因引起的:

                1. **签名不足**:如果参与多签的账户没有足够的私钥进行签名,那么转账请求会被拒绝。例如,如果设定为需要三个签名才能完成转账,但只有两个签名完成,那么交易将不会被执行。

                2. **网络问题**:在进行多签转账时,如果网络连接不稳定,也可能导致转账请求在发送过程中出现问题。尤其是在区块链交易量大的时候,网络拥堵可能会影响到交易的确认时间。

                3. **合约限制**:在某些特定的合约中,可能设置了限制条件,比如只能在特定的时间段内进行转账。在转账时未符合这些条件,则会导致转账失败。

                4. **软件版本问题**:TokenIM的不同版本可能会存在bug或差异。如果用户使用的是旧版本的钱包,可能会与最新的多签规则不兼容,从而导致转账失败。

                5. **资产问题**:如果目标账户的资产状态异常,比如被冻结、非法或被其他智能合约占用,将会导致转账被拒绝。

                如何解决TokenIM多签转账失败的问题

                当用户在TokenIM中遇到多签转账失败的问题时,可以通过以下几种方式进行解决:

                1. **检查签名数量**:首先,用户需要确认是否已经完成了所需的所有签名。可以通过TokenIM提供的界面查看多签账户状态,确保所有必要的签名都已经完成。

                2. **改善网络连接**:确保自己的设备连接到稳定的互联网,避免在网络不佳的情况下进行转账。此外,可以选择在网络较为通畅的时段进行转账,避免因网络拥堵导致延迟。

                3. **查看合约条件**:在进行转账前,用户需仔细检查和确认智能合约的要求,确保一切都符合条件后再进行操作。这包括时间限制、转账金额等。

                4. **更新钱包应用**:确保使用的是TokenIM的最新版本,以避免因版本问题带来的转账失败。定期检查应用更新,及时下载和安装最新版本。

                5. **联系客户支持**:如果上述方法均无法解决问题,建议联系TokenIM的客服团队,提供详细的错误信息,寻求专业的支持和指导。他们可能会提供更为深入的技术解决方案或资讯。

                相关问题讨论

                TokenIM的多签钱包是如何设置的?

                TokenIM的多签钱包设置相对简单,但却能提供增强的安全性。用户在设置多签钱包时需要定义多签条件,比如总共需要多少个参与者(也就是有多少个私钥),实际需要多少个签名才能进行转账,以及参与者的身份和权限。在此过程中,安全性与易用性是关键考虑因素。以下步骤概述了如何设置多签钱包:

                1. **创建钱包**:用户首先在TokenIM中创建一个新的钱包,可以选择单签或多签钱包。在选择多签钱包后,设定所需的签名数量。

                2. **添加参与者**:接下来,用户需要输入其他参与者的公钥或地址,确保他们能在后续的转账中进行签名。

                3. **设定阈值**:设定进行转账所需的最小签名数量,这是多签钱包最核心的规则。例如,假设设置为3/5,那么五位参与者中有三位签名就能成功转账。

                4. **保存配置**:完成设置后,不忘保存多签钱包配置。建议用户进行多重备份,防止未来某个私钥遗失导致钱包无法操作。

                5. **测试多签功能**:在确认设置无误后,可以进行少量转账测试,确保多个参与者的签名功能正常工作。这是验证多签机制的最好方法。

                在TokenIM中如何查看多签钱包的状态?

                用户在TokenIM中查看多签钱包的状态非常关键,以确保其正常工作。以下几种方法可以帮助用户有效检查多签钱包的状态:

                1. **通过钱包界面查看**:TokenIM提供了用户友好的界面,用户只需登录钱包,在多签钱包区就能找到当前余额、已完成交易和待进行交易的详细信息。

                2. **签名列表**:对于多签钱包,用户可以查看所有参与者的签名状态。如果某个签名尚未完成,则可能会导致转账请求被阻止。

                3. **历史记录**:在钱包中查看历史交易记录,以确认哪些交易已经成功,哪些交易因缺少签名而未能完成。此信息可帮助用户判断当前转账是否可以继续进行。

                4. **区块链浏览器**:TokenIM上的每笔交易都记录在区块链上,用户可通过区块链浏览器来核实交易状态。进入区块链浏览器,用户只需要输入交易哈希,即可查看详细的交易信息和状态。

                5. **联系客服**:如果用户在状态检查中遇到问题,最佳方案是联系TokenIM的客服。客服人员会提供更多信息和帮助,确保用户能够清晰了解自己多签钱包的使用情况。

                TokenIM的多签转账与单签转账的区别是什么?

                多签转账与单签转账在操作方式和安全性上有显著的区别。用户需要理解这两者的关键差异,选择最适合自己的转账方式:

                1. **安全性**:多签转账提供了更高的安全性。在多签机制下,转账需多位参与者共同行动,成功转账需要满足设定的签名阈值。而单签转账只需一个私钥即可完成,安全性较低,容易受到黑客攻击或用户错误操作的影响。

                2. **管理权限**:多签钱包允许多个用户共同管理资产,适合需要团队协作的场景,特别适合企业和合作社。而单签钱包则是单一用户管理,适用于个人用户的快速交易。

                3. **复杂度**:在使用层面,多签转账相对来说更为复杂。用户在进行操作时,需要确保所有参与者时刻保持在线和可签名,一旦有成员缺失将导致转账过程堵塞。单签则简单明了,用户只需依赖自己的私钥完成操作。

                4. **灵活性**:多签机制能够设定不同权限,仅授权某些用户转账或者管理。在多签操作中,能够根据需求灵活调整用户与权限。而单签账户只能依赖一个用户的决策,缺乏灵活性。

                5. **适用场景**:多签转账适用于高价值资产的管理、企业的资金划转等需要多重保证的场景;单签转账则更适合快速的小额交易或日常消费场景。

                TokenIM怎样保护多签用户的私钥安全?

                在TokenIM中,私钥是访问和管理数字资产的关键。保护好私钥,确保其安全性对多签用户来说尤为重要。以下是一些保护私钥安全的措施:

                1. **离线存储**:建议用户将私钥及相关助记词离线存储,避免在联网的设备中保留私钥信息,如使用硬件钱包或纸钱包。

                2. **搭建多重身份验证**:用户可通过设置多重身份验证来增强账户的安全性。在使用TokenIM时,要求在每次操作时输入验证码或其他额外身份验证信息。

                3. **简化备份流程**:定期备份私钥,记录下来并确保保存在安全的地方。例如,使用防火、防水的存储介质存放私钥信息,并尽量防止日常使用中的磨损。

                4. **谨慎分享**:在多签环境下,尽量限制私钥的共享,只有在必要时,筛选确实信任的人参与共享。同时,用户要做好教育,让参与者了解私钥泄露的严重性。

                5. **保持软件更新**:TokenIM的钱包软件更新非常重要,及时更新能确保使用的是颜可防范上最新的安全特性和漏洞修复。此外,用户需定期检查智能合约的审计和更新,以保证安全性。 

                如何更好地使用TokenIM进行多签转账?

                为了更好地使用TokenIM进行多签转账,用户可遵循以下一些建议:

                1. **合理设定签名规则**:在创建多签钱包时,设定合理的签名数量,使团队能高效完成转账。建议在团队讨论后设定常规转账、紧急转账等不同的签名阈值,提高转账效率。

                2. **定期进行测试**:在实际使用前进行模拟测试,确保每位参与者都能顺利完成签名。通过小额转账进行测试,以确认各个参与者的签名操作的正确性。

                3. **记录会议决策**:每次关于资金转账的会议建议记录并生成报告,以确保所有成员都能够知悉资金流向,并增强内部透明度。

                4. **及时应对问题**:要对转账过程中出现的问题具备敏感能力,如发现签名人缺失或无法签名,及时采取措施调整,保证资金流动不会受到影响。

                5. **互相学习与培训**:建议建立团队内部的知识分享机制,让各参与者相互学习如何有效使用TokenIM及其多签功能,提升整体团队的数字资产管理水平。

                综上所述,TokenIM作为多签钱包在数字资产管理中具有不可或缺的角色,但用户在使用过程中可能会遇到多重问题。通过理解多签机制,遵循最佳实践,能有效地避免转账失败,保障资产的安全和流动性。希望通过本文的详细介绍能够帮助用户更好地理解和使用TokenIM。

                分享 :
                            author

                            tpwallet

                            T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                              相关新闻

                                              深入了解TokenIM:iOS 11上的
                                              2024-11-16
                                              深入了解TokenIM:iOS 11上的

                                              近几年来,加密货币的普及推动了基于区块链技术的各种应用程序的快速发展。其中,加密货币钱包作为最基础且重...

                                              如何快速下载TokenIM:完整
                                              2024-10-02
                                              如何快速下载TokenIM:完整

                                              在数字货币和区块链技术日益普及的今天,各种区块链应用不断涌现。而TokenIM作为一款专注于区块链通讯的工具,开...

                                              Tokenim:如何有效消费你的
                                              2024-11-12
                                              Tokenim:如何有效消费你的

                                              ## Tokenim:如何有效消费你的Tokenim币?随着数字货币的迅速发展,Tokenim作为一种创新性的代币正在获得越来越多的关...

                                              抱歉,我无法直接满足所
                                              2024-12-25
                                              抱歉,我无法直接满足所

                                              随着数字货币的普及和区块链技术的快速发展,越来越多的用户开始关注自己数字资产的安全性。作为一家优秀的数...

                                                                                                      标签